If and only if I lower I will have to probably cut my fenders. I would cut verse rolling personally. No matter how good you seal it, creating a V cavity in the rim lip/edge will only trap sh*t over time then rust out. I would cut or grind away only what's necessary leaving about a .25" for stregth. That should clear about everything as far as tires.
Right now I don't have to roll and I have 295/35/19 with a +29 offset in the rear. I am at stock height too.

it can be done alot more straight... when the tech's do it to a customers car they do it perfect...
but by the time I got my wheels back from being M&B I just wented to get them on so did it...
One of these days im going to go in with a different tool and straighten it out and also put on some anti rust stuff...
Your going to love the rims TylerDurden
I dont remember if we talked about it on AIM but the tire diameters are a little shorter then the usual size tires put on the Z, but they do not effect VDC...
The Speedo will be 2% faster.. when you are going 60MPH you will actually be going 58.8MPH
The tire is .2" shorter in the rear then a 275.40.18 or 275.35.19
same in the front...
When I had my Eibach Prokit on my car I dont remember the wheels tucking under in hard cornering... I know I have a few pictures of my car in a corner while I was on the Pro-Kit.. ill have to post them...
